
The Tygart River Reservoir winds through the hills of Barbour County in the late 1950s, defining a landscape of deep valleys and small highland communities. Local industry and traditional livelihoods are visible in the proximity of Strip Mines near Moatsville and the Vannoy Mill on Glady Creek. The map documents a dense network of rural infrastructure, including numerous family and community landmarks like Mariahs Ch and Hoffman Sch.
